Sustainable by Design: Turning Plastic Waste into Long-Lasting Outdoor Furniture

Sustainability isn’t an afterthought — it’s built into everything we do. That’s why we’re proud to manufacture the entire GeoMet range using a specialist, high-strength composite resin made from recycled plastic bottles.

This innovative material not only delivers outstanding durability and performance but also helps us tackle one of the world’s most pressing environmental challenges: plastic waste.

Each year, the production of our GeoMet products repurposes over 1 million plastic bottles, preventing them from ending up in landfill or polluting our oceans. It’s a small change with a big impact — transforming waste into beautiful, functional furniture that enhances outdoor spaces while helping protect the planet.

What’s the Difference Between GRP and FRP?

GRP (Glass Reinforced Plastic) is a specific type of FRP (Fibre Reinforced Polymer) that uses glass fibres as the reinforcing material. While GRP remains a popular, high-performance solution for many industrial applications due to its strength, durability and cost-effectiveness, the broader term FRP encompasses a wider variety of fibre reinforcements—including sustainable alternatives such as flax or hemp.

We offer both GRP and FRP solutions to meet a range of technical and performance requirements. As we continue to innovate, we are exploring and adopting more sustainable fibre technologies within our FRP range to help reduce environmental impact without compromising quality or structural integrity.
